We report the observation of the Raman modes of Br 2 molecules bound to graphite, KBr and fused quartz substrates. The results demonstrate that Br 2 bonds to surfaces at preferred sites, except in the case of fused quartz, where no unique site can be defined owing to its amorphous nature. The spectra of Br 2 on the KBr substrate, taken at later times, exhibit modes that are related to a chemical modification of the KBr substrate.
